2025-10-06 · Z25-007 · tabled

Z25-007 Public Hearing - Zoning Request - Z25-007 - Allow rezoning from OI to MU-Conditional for a mixed-use development with 250 multi-family units and 2,500 sq. ft. of retail - 6.73 acres - Land Lot 681 & 688 - 0 Highlands Pkwy - WP South Acquisitions LLC. This item is to be tabled to the October 20, 2025 Mayor and Council meeting at the request of the applicant. Ward 7 Councilmember - Rickey N. Oglesby Jr.

2025-10-06 · ATH2025-152 · approved

ATH2025-152 Authorization to amend the FY 2026 Adopted General Fund Budget to increase the Economic Development departmental budget in the amount of $174,000.00 to cover citywide signage updates and amend the Adopted 2022 SPLOST Fund project length budgets to increase the Traffic Calming project expenditure budget in the amount of $424,400.00 and increase the State Government Grant revenue project length budget by $424,400.00. 2025-10-06 · CNV2025-004 · approved on consent

CNV2025-004 Authorization to approve a Quitclaim Deed from the City of Smyrna to the properties of 2631 Brown Circle SE and 2651 Brown Circle SE two segments of land that parallel the rears of said properties that are based on the recorded subdivision plat which are that of an old road (McGriff Street), and authorize the Mayor to sign and execute all related documents. Ward 3 Councilmember - Travis Lindley
